Chemoimmunotherapy is chemotherapy combined with immunotherapy . Chemotherapy uses different drugs to kill or slow the growth of cancer cells immunotherapy uses treatments to stimulate or restore the ability of the immune system to fight cancer. A common chemoimmunotherapy regimen is CHOP combined with rituximab CHOP R for B cell non Hodgkin lymphoma s. Orphan date February 2009 ICE is a combination chemotherapy regimen employing three drugs ifosfamide i fosfamide trade name Ifex , carboplatin c arboplatin trade name Paraplatin , and etoposide e toposide trade names VP 16, VePesid . This regimen is commonly used to treat primary progressive and poor risk recurrent lymphoma s. ref Follow up Care & Relapse. Orphan date February 2009 Panel Reactive Antibody PRA is a blood test that is routinely performed on patients waiting for kidney transplant kidney and heart transplant s and measures anti human antibodies in the blood. The PRA score is given as a percentage and can be from 0 to  99 . The PRA represents the percentage of the U.S. population that the anti human antibody in your blood reacts with. Patients develop anti HLA Human Leukocyte Antigen antibodies from exposure to HLA of other humans through previous transplants, blood transfusions and or pregnancy. Patients showing high Panel Reactive Antibodies are often referred to as sensitized. Patients with high PRA usually   50 are less likely to receive transplants as the risk for immediate antibody mediated rejection of the transplanted organ is significantly increased. Treatments to reduce PRA in sensitized transplant candidates exist including treatment with Rituximab a B cell specific antibody , IVIg , protein A immunoabsorption, plasmapheresis etc. Reference Jordan and Pescovitz, Clin J Am Soc Nephrol 1 421 432, 2006 http cjasn.asnjournals.org cgi content full 1 3 421 . Orphan date February 2009 Reditux is the trade name of an intended copy of rituximab , an anti CD20 antibody used in the treatment of certain lymphoma s, leukaemia s and rheumatoid arthritis . Reditux is produced by Dr reddy s Dr. Reddy s Laboratories , India s largest pharmaceutical company. Reditux was launched on April 30th, 2007 in Hydrabad, India. ref http www.biomarketgroup.com content view 122 7 Extended Views Dr Reddy s Indian generic Rituxan launch flashes warning to biologics industry ref Unlike conventional small molecule medicines, which can easily be copied and manufactured, large biological molecules such as antibodies cannot hence the term biosimilar . Biosimilars may have different molecular structure, purity, and functional characteristics, and consequently they cannot be considered the same molecule in the way that many generic medicines can . The safety and efficacy of Reditux has yet to be proven in a published clinical trial. Multiple issues orphan March 2012 unreferenced March 2010 Curaxys is a biopharmaceutical company specializing in the research, development and production of biosimilar generic biological drugs. The company is located in the Technological Park of Puerto de Santa Maria, in Cadiz , Spain . Curaxys has been the pioneer citation needed date December 2011 in the use of insect cells in the production of biosimilar drugs. Previously, the insect cell culture platform was used solely for vaccine production, and never for other therapeutic proteins . citation needed date March 2012 Curaxys is also developing new technological platforms based on such other expression system s as bacteria , virus es and yeast . The company is developing the recombinant proteins Insulin , Growth Hormone , Erythropoietin , and Granulocyte colony stimulating factor GCSF it is also developing the Monoclonal antibody monoclonal antibodies Rituximab and Trastuzumab . Unreferenced date December 2009 Infobox disease Name Cytokine release syndrome Image Caption DiseasesDB 34296 ICD10 ICD9 ICDO OMIM MedlinePlus eMedicineSubj eMedicineTopic MeshID Cytokine release syndrome is a common immediate complication occurring with the use of anti T cell antibody infusions such as Anti thymocyte globulin ATG , OKT3 and TGN1412 , but also with the CD 20 antibody rituximab . Severe cases are known as cytokine storm s. The pathogenesis is that the antibody antibodies bind to the T cell receptor, activating the T cells before they are destroyed. The cytokine s released by the activated T cells produce a type of systemic inflammatory response syndrome systemic inflammatory response similar to that found in severe infection characterised by hypotension , pyrexia and rigor medicine rigors . The patient feels very unwell, as if in a high fever &ndash indeed, the cytokine release syndrome is effectively a type of non infective fever. Deaths due to cytokine release syndrome with OKT3 muromonab CD3 have been reported, and it can cause life threatening pulmonary edema if the patient is fluid overloaded. However, if treated appropriately it is usually not dangerous, just extremely unpleasant for the patient. The effect is greatly reduced by using low dose OKT3 e.g. 2  mg instead of 5  mg, slow infusion instead of rapid injection, intravenous administration of an anti histamine such as chlorphenamine and a corticosteroid such as hydrocortisone prior to starting the ATG OKT3 infusion, with further doses of anti histamine and steroid given during the infusion if necessary, Acetaminophine 500  mg by mouth 1 hour before infusion to prevent fever. Moreover, it is recommended that any overhydration to be corrected before the administration the 1st dose either by dialysis or with intravenous furosemide, to prevent the possible development of pulmonary oedema.
